Crossing Rivers Health Hospice, also known as Crossing Rivers Health Hospice is a hospice care center situated at Prairie Du Chien, Wisconsin. This palliative care is medicare certified, hence if you are covered by medicare, medicare will pay the hospice for your care. Crossing Rivers Health Hospice accommodated approx. 78 Medicare beneficiaries whose average age was 82 years in CY2016. Unique hospice identification number provided by medicare to this hospice care is 521513. Crossing Rivers Health Hospice comes under the CMS regional office located at Chicago. This CMS regional office covers all hospices located in Illinois, Indiana, Michigan, Minnesota, Ohio, Wisconsin. Services provided at Crossing Rivers Health Hospice mainly includes home health aide, counseling, homemaker, medical social services, medical supply services, nursing services, occupational therapy, physician services, physical therapy, short term inpatient care, speech pathology services.
Crossing Rivers Health Hospice provides special care for people who are terminally ill. This involves a team-oriented approach that addresses the medical, physical, social, emotional, and spiritual needs of the patient. Hospice also provides support to the patient’s family or caregiver.

Average Service Hours per Day

Crossing Rivers Health Hospice provided an average of 0.26 hours per day of home health, 0.32 hours per day of Skilled Nursing, 0.12 hours per day of Social Service hospice care.

Average Hospice Care Days

Crossing Rivers Health Hospice have 30 Medicare beneficiaries with 7 or fewer hospice care days, 21 Medicare beneficiaries with more than 60 hospice care days, Medicare beneficiaries with more than 180 hospice care days.


Beneficiaries by Gender


Crossing Rivers Health Hospice rendered hospice services to 42 Male and 36 Female Medicare beneficiaries in a calendar year.

Beneficiaries by Race


Crossing Rivers Health Hospice provided hospice care to 77 White, 1 not disclosed Medicare beneficiaries in a calendar year.

Medicare/Medicaid Eligible Beneficiaries


At Crossing Rivers Health Hospice, 29 beneficiaries enrolled in Medicare Advantage and 13 beneficiaries were eligible for Medicaid for at least one month of hospice care in the calendar year.


Beneficiaries with Primary Disease Diagnosis

At Crossing Rivers Health Hospice, distinct Medicare beneficiaries who received hospice care for a primary diagnosis are 38 of Cancer, 16 of Heart Disease,

Site-of-service Hospice Beneficiaries

At Crossing Rivers Health Hospice, distinct Medicare beneficiaries who received the majority of their hospice care days are 41 at home, 15 in a long term care or non-skilled nursing facility, 17 in an inpatient hospital,
